监听器模式
摘要:https://github.com/njniecong/JavaDemo/tree/master/java/demo/desgin_pattern/listener/demo1 1 package demo.desgin_pattern.listener.demo1; 2 3 /** 4 * @a
阅读全文
依赖关系 与UML图
摘要:学习设计模式时 ,会涉及到UML类图,它是其中一个重要工具。所涉及到的知识,包括UML图 依赖关系和使用visio画图。下面是我总结的 UML6中基本关系。 1.泛化 (Generalization) 【泛化关系】:是一种继承关系,表示一般与特殊的关系,它指定了子类如何特化父类的所有特征和行为。例如
阅读全文
设计模式--适配器模式
摘要:模式定义 讲一个类的接口转换成客户希望的另一个接口,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。 1. 定义被适配类: 源角色 2.定义Target接口: 目标接口,所要转换的所期待的接口 3.定义 adapter :将源接口适配成目标接口,继承源接口,实现目标接口
阅读全文